Domains Similar Lookup Results — 3 domains have been found.

#Doamin NameTitle
1Yourgenome.org Yourgenome.org-
2Yourgenome.com Yourgenome.comNabil Hafez | LinkedIn
3Yourgenome.net Yourgenome.net-